Real Reviews From Verified Customers

4.8 out of 5
1350 Reviews
Lincolnwood, IL 60712
Distance: 18.3 mi.
Chicago, IL 60626
Distance: 18.3 mi.
4.3 out of 5
56 Reviews
Niles, IL 60714
Distance: 18.3 mi.
Niles, IL 60714
Distance: 18.3 mi.
4.7 out of 5
532 Reviews
Hammond, IN 46324
Distance: 18.4 mi.
Hammond, IN 46324
Distance: 18.4 mi.
Addison, IL 60101
Distance: 18.4 mi.
Ford Heights, IL 60411
Distance: 18.4 mi.
Chicago, IL 60626
Distance: 18.4 mi.
Hammond, IN 46320
Distance: 18.4 mi.
Chicago, IL 60626
Distance: 18.5 mi.
Glen Ellyn, IL 60137
Distance: 18.5 mi.
Glen Ellyn, IL 60137
Distance: 18.5 mi.